CodeFlower features and specs

  • Visual Representation
    CodeFlower provides a visual representation of a codebase, making it easier to understand the structure and relationships between different files and components.
  • Interactivity
    The tool offers an interactive interface that allows users to explore the codebase dynamically, providing a more engaging way to study the structure and complexity of the project.
  • Immediate Insights
    CodeFlower quickly highlights large files or modules, helping developers identify potential areas of complexity or technical debt within the project.
  • Integration
    It can be integrated with existing projects easily since it works with a JSON representation of the code structure, making it simple to set up and use.

Possible disadvantages of CodeFlower

  • Scalability Issues
    CodeFlower may struggle with very large codebases, where the visualization can become cluttered and difficult to interpret effectively.
  • Limited Context
    While it provides a structure representation, CodeFlower doesn't offer much detail about the logic or purpose of the code, limiting the depth of understanding.
  • Static Analysis Limitations
    The tool focuses primarily on visual representation and does not perform deep static code analysis to identify deeper issues such as code quality or potential bugs.
  • Dependency on JSON Structure
    The tool requires a specific JSON structure to visualize code, which may require additional setup or tool usage to generate from certain codebases.
